Nimesulide is a non steroidal anti inflammatory drug (NSAID) used as an analgesic and antipyretic.

It's a sulphonanilide analogue (say that three times fast) developed by Helsinn Healthcare SA, Switzerland; it was marketed for the first time in Italy in 1985. It is used to treat a wide range of inflammatory and/or painful conditions, such as osteoarthritis, migraine, tendinitis, post-operative pain and toothache.

Nimesulide is marketed under several brand names, such as Ainex, Aulin, Edrigyl, Eskaflam, Scaflam, Scaflan and Shazam (erm, maybe not the last one).
